Tyrone O. Rooney is a scholar working on Geophysics, Artificial Intelligence and Geology. According to data from OpenAlex, Tyrone O. Rooney has authored 70 papers receiving a total of 2.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 65 papers in Geophysics, 19 papers in Artificial Intelligence and 8 papers in Geology. Recurrent topics in Tyrone O. Rooney's work include Geological and Geochemical Analysis (63 papers), earthquake and tectonic studies (43 papers) and High-pressure geophysics and materials (42 papers). Tyrone O. Rooney is often cited by papers focused on Geological and Geochemical Analysis (63 papers), earthquake and tectonic studies (43 papers) and High-pressure geophysics and materials (42 papers). Tyrone O. Rooney collaborates with scholars based in United States, Ethiopia and United Kingdom. Tyrone O. Rooney's co-authors include I. D. Bastow, Gezahegn Yirgu, Dereje Ayalew, Tanya Furman, Chris M. Hall, B. B. Hanan, Derek Keir, Claude Herzberg, M. H. Benoit and A. Nyblade and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res and Geochimica et Cosmochimica Acta.
